Copper & PEX Repiping in Torrance
Copper & PEX Repiping in Torrance involves replacing old or damaged plumbing pipes with durable copper or flexible PEX tubing to ensure reliable water flow and prevent leaks. Property owners typically need this service when experiencing frequent leaks, low water pressure, or after detecting pipe corrosion or deterioration.
Neglecting repiping can lead to persistent leaks, water damage, and mold growth, which compromise the property's safety and value. Timely repiping prevents costly repairs and ensures a reliable, safe water supply for years to come.

Frequently asked questions
How long does a Copper & PEX repiping project typically take in Torrance?
Most projects are completed within 1 to 3 days, depending on the size of the property and complexity of the plumbing system.
Can I choose between copper and PEX piping for my repiping project?
Yes, both options have their benefits; copper is more durable and resistant to UV, while PEX is flexible and easier to install.
Will I need to replace my fixtures during repiping?
Fixtures generally do not need replacement unless they are outdated or damaged, but new fixtures can be installed for improved efficiency.
Is a permit required for repiping in Torrance?
Yes, a permit is typically required, and our team will handle the necessary inspections and paperwork to ensure compliance.
